About Young Barnet Foundation

Young Barnet Foundation (YBF) supports over 200 charities, community groups and social enterprises delivering vital services and positive activities for children and young people across the London Borough of Barnet. We work closely with local partners, schools and the council to strengthen the voluntary and community sector and improve outcomes for young people, particularly those facing the greatest disadvantage.

The Role

We are looking for a Member Development Officer to join our friendly and collaborative Member Development Team at an exciting time of growth and development. This role is central to supporting and strengthening our member organisations. You will work closely with colleagues to provide one-to-one support, encourage collaboration, identify gaps and opportunities, and help ensure that organisations working with children and young people in Barnet are supported to thrive.

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ide tailored one-to-one support to member organisations, including onboarding, advice, signposting and organisational development
  • Support collaboration and partnership working between member organisations and local stakeholders
  • Help identify funding needs and support members to access fundraising and bidding opportunities
  • Support the delivery of member networks, forums and engagement events
  • Gather insight from members to inform YBF strategy, advocacy and reporting
  • Maintain accurate records using YBF's CRM system (Salesforce)
  • Promote YBF's commitments to equality, diversity, inclusion and environmental sustainability

About You

  • Experience working in the voluntary, community or youth sector
  • Strong relationship-building and communication skills
  • Experience of supporting organisations or communities
  • Good experience of working with Microsoft suite and CRM systems such as Salesforce
  • Good organisational skills and the ability to manage a varied workload
  • A commitment to equality, inclusion and positive social change
  • Experience of partnership working, project management, events or funding support would be an advantage.
